		<title>THE SNOWBALL. A COLLABORATIVE PROJECT BY PETER BONDE &#038; JASON RHOADES. 1999. PROSPECTUS FOR THE INSTALLATION.</title>
		<link>https://unoriginalsins.co.uk/product/the-snowball-a-collaborative-project-by-peter-bonde-jason-rhoades-1999-prospectus-for-the-installation/?utm_source=rss&#038;utm_medium=rss&#038;utm_campaign=the-snowball-a-collaborative-project-by-peter-bonde-jason-rhoades-1999-prospectus-for-the-installation</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[paul robertson]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Wed, 25 Feb 2026 19:13:43 +0000</pubDate>
				<guid isPermaLink="false">https://unoriginalsins.co.uk/?post_type=product&#038;p=62221</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<p>N.p. (Copenhagen): Danish Contemporary Art Foundation, 1999</p>
<p>21 x 30cm, 12pp plus crd covers. The prospectus issued in advance for the co-project between Jason Rhoades and Peter Bonde for the 48th Venice Biennale where the artists planned to transform the Danish pavilion in Venice into a stock car course with real American stock cars, sound effects and film projections. Full colour images of stock cars and plans for the pavilion. This is far scarcer than the later published report on the work albeit there is not much detail of the actual final work. VG+.</p>

		<title>KONKRETION Nr 1 + KONKRETION Nr 5/6. 1935. BOUND IN BOARDS TOGETHER</title>
		<link>https://unoriginalsins.co.uk/product/konkretion-nr-1-konkretion-nr-5-6-1935-bound-in-boards-together/?utm_source=rss&#038;utm_medium=rss&#038;utm_campaign=konkretion-nr-1-konkretion-nr-5-6-1935-bound-in-boards-together</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[paul robertson]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Tue, 12 Oct 2021 15:48:16 +0000</pubDate>
				<guid isPermaLink="false">https://unoriginalsins.co.uk/?post_type=product&#038;p=43995</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<p class="p1">Copenhagen, Oslo, Stockholm: Konretion, September 1935 + March 1936</p>
<p class="p1">Uniformly, 20.2 x 14cm, 32pp plus card covers. Modern board bindings with tape. Three separate numbers in two issues of this Danish art review which includes the rare double number (5/6) devoted to French surrealism with poems in their original language by Paul Eluard, Hugnet, Dali, Peret as well as illustrations by Dali, Valentine Hugo, Magritte, Man Ray, Arp.  Edited by the painter and writer Vilhelm Bjerke-Petersen.</p>
<p class="p1">Nr 1 has contributions by and on Arp, Kandinsky, Petersen and others and reproductions of works after Man Ray, Sophie Tauber Arp, Kandinsky, Arp, Dali and Max Ernst amongst others. Original wrappers retained, both copies have former owner's signatures on the first inside page and the wrappers of the double issue have some printer's ink stains and a minor water mark reducing what would have been otherwise near fine to very good+. Rare.</p>

		<title>NICHT HINAUSLEHNEN. NE PAS SE PENCHER AU DEHORS. DANGER! DO NOT LEAN OUT! 1962.</title>
		<link>https://unoriginalsins.co.uk/product/nicht-hinauslehnen-ne-pas-se-pencher-au-dehors-danger-do-not-lean-out-1962/?utm_source=rss&#038;utm_medium=rss&#038;utm_campaign=nicht-hinauslehnen-ne-pas-se-pencher-au-dehors-danger-do-not-lean-out-1962</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[paul robertson]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Wed, 01 Jan 2025 09:58:15 +0000</pubDate>
				<guid isPermaLink="false">https://unoriginalsins.co.uk/?post_type=product&#038;p=1396</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<p class="p1"><span class="s1">Paris: s.p. (de Jong, Nash, Elde) 1962</span></p>
<p class="p1"><span class="s1">24 x 17.5cm, 1pp Black on green - the public manifestation of Nash, de Jong and Amger Elde's displeasure at Guy Debord's expulsion of the SPUR Group from the SI and their founding of the "Situationist International" as a retort. Thereafter Hardy Strid, Jens Jurgen Thorsen and Gruppe SPUR supported them in the creation of a Nordic/Germanic alternative with Asger Jorn giving tacit and financial support. A rare item in fine condition.</span></p>

		<title>SOVE SOVE I STENENE. OVERSAT FRA FRANSK OG ILLUSTRERET AF JORGEN NASH . 1981. SIGNED &#038; DEDICATED BY NASH.</title>
		<link>https://unoriginalsins.co.uk/product/sove-sove-i-stenene-oversat-fra-fransk-og-illustreret-af-jorgen-nash-1981-signed-dedicated-by-nash/?utm_source=rss&#038;utm_medium=rss&#038;utm_campaign=sove-sove-i-stenene-oversat-fra-fransk-og-illustreret-af-jorgen-nash-1981-signed-dedicated-by-nash</link>
		
		<dc:creator><![CDATA[paul robertson]]></dc:creator>
		<pubDate>Thu, 19 Dec 2024 09:20:46 +0000</pubDate>
				<guid isPermaLink="false">https://unoriginalsins.co.uk/?post_type=product&#038;p=3616</guid>

					<description><![CDATA[<p class="p1"><span class="s1">Kopenhagen: Udgivet af Husets Forlag, 1981</span></p>
<p class="p1"><span class="s1">30 x 21cm, unpaginated (36pp). Card covers with two original designs by Nash in red, blue and black. First edition of this translation of Peret's poetry into Danish by Nash and illustrated throughout by the latter with a biographical note on the French poet by Lars Morell and 5 b/w reproductions of early dada and surrealist activities. This copy is signed and dedicated by Nash who refers to himself as "The Poet of Denmark" and is dated 1983. Near fine.</span></p>
